The Different Types of Treadmills1. Handbook Treadmills
Manual treadmills are powered by the user rather than an electric motor. They require no electrical power and generally feature an easy design with fewer moving parts.
Advantages of Manual Treadmills:Cost-effectivePortable and lightweightNo dependence on electrical energyDrawbacks:Limited featuresGenerally lack slope alternatives2. Motorized Treadmills
Motorized treadmills are the most typical type, powered by an electric motor. They usually offer various features such as programmable workout routines, adjustable inclines, and higher weight capacities.
Advantages of Motorized Treadmills:Smooth operation and constant tractionFlexible with innovative functions for diverse exercisesAlternatives for slope and decline settingsDisadvantages:Higher cost compared to manual treadmillsNeed electrical energy and might increase electric costs3. Folding Treadmills
Folding treadmills are created for simple storage, making them perfect for those with limited area.
Advantages of Folding Treadmills:Space-saving designEasy to transfer and keepIdeal for home use where area is at a premiumDisadvantages:Typically may have a smaller sized running surfaceWeight limit may be lower than non-folding models4. Industrial Treadmills
These treadmills are developed for durability and efficiency, typically discovered in health clubs and gym. They are designed for high use rates and come with sophisticated functions.

Treadmills offer many benefits for individuals wanting to boost their fitness levels or preserve an athletic routine.
1. Convenience
Owning a treadmill permits users to exercise at their own schedule, eliminating dependence on weather. It supplies flexibility, as workouts can occur day or night.
2. Adjustable Workouts
Numerous modern-day treadmills include personalized programs to accommodate novices and skilled athletes. Users can change speed, incline, and exercise duration to optimize the efficiency of their sessions.
3. Tracking Progress
Many treadmills come geared up with digital display screens that tape-record important statistics such as range, speed, calories burned, and heart rate. Monitoring this data helps users track their fitness progress gradually.
4. Minimized Impact
Treadmills typically supply a cushioned surface that can reduce joint impact compared to working on hard outdoor surfaces, making them a suitable alternative for people with joint concerns or those recovering from injuries.
5. Variety of Workouts
Users can participate in different exercises on a treadmill, from walking and jogging to interval training and speed work. Some machines even offer built-in courses that simulate outdoor terrains.

What is the average life expectancy of a treadmill?
Normally, a premium treadmill can last in between 7 to 12 years, depending on use, upkeep, and develop quality.

4. How frequently should I service my treadmill?
Regular maintenance is typically advised every six months to guarantee optimum performance and durability.
5. Is it fine to work on a treadmill every day?
While operating on a treadmill daily is acceptable for some, it's smart to include rest days or alternate exercises to avoid prospective overuse injuries.
